We report muon-spin rotation and relaxation (muSR) measurements on single crystals of the electron-doped high-T(c) superconductor Pr2-xCexCuO4. In a zero external magnetic field, superconductivity is found to coexist with dilute Cu spins that are static on the muSR time scale. The synthesis and crystallographic, thermodynamic, and transport properties of single crystalline Rh 9 In 4 S 4 were studied. The resistivity, magnetization, and specific heat measurements all clearly indicate bulk superconductivity with a critical temperature, T c ∼ 2.25 K. Quantitative theories of superconductivity in alkali-doped C(60) require an accurate and detailed description of the Fermi surface. First-principles calculations of Fermi-surface properties and electronic parameters for K(3)C(60), the prototype fulleride-superconductor, are reported.
